Philly’s adventurous Mauckingbird Theatre Company, which explores classics “through a gay lens,” presents a staged reading of Maxwell Anderson’s cult classic The Bad Seed as their sixth-season fundraiser. Bad Seed’s proceeds will help mount this summer’s The Importance of Being Earnest, but it’s an exciting event in itself, a rarely seen play (a Broadway hit before the 1956 film) with a first-rate cast led by Amanda Schoonover as the titular amoral child plus Cheryl Williams, Mary Lee Bednarak, Lenny Haas and Leah Walton — and Martha Graham Cracker, Pig Iron co-founder Dito van Reigersberg’s outrageous drag alter ego, hosting the event.
